  • Abstract
    In the Zona Metropolitana del Valle de Mexico (ZMVM), subsidence and its associated phenomena represent a critical problem in the region. Particularly, soil fracturing constantly threatens infrastructure and water quality. Thus, monitoring its occurrence and propagation is paramount. In this work a methodology of analysis that allows identification of soil fractures and understanding of their dynamics is applied to the Peñon del Marqués area, southern ZMVM, where notable subsidence and associated fracturing take place. Ground Penetrating Radar (GRP) and InSAR temporal deformation evolution profiles are integrated to interpret the phenomena acting and interacting in this area. The present investigation indicates that profiles based on InSAR time series can be effectively exploited to identify soil fractures and the sliding mechanism in the area.
